Model Explainability Concerns

Transparency

Model explainability concerns within cryptocurrency derivatives arise when opaque algorithmic architectures obscure the decision-making pathways of automated trading systems. These systems frequently utilize high-frequency execution models that lack human-readable logic, creating a significant barrier for risk managers needing to verify adherence to specific market constraints. Without a clear window into these computational processes, traders cannot effectively audit the underlying triggers behind automated liquidation events or margin calls.
